    BITSAT Exam Centres 2026 - BITS Pilani released the list of BITSAT 2026 exam centres along with the brochure. The names of BITSAT exam centres 2026 are visible while filling the application form at bitsadmission.com. The BITSAT exam will be conducted in 74 cities across India. The BITSAT 2026 registration process is being conducted from December 15, 2025, to March 16, 2026. The BITSAT 2026 syllabus has been released on January 25, 2026. The session 1 BITSAT 2026 exam will be conducted from April 15 to 17, 2026 and session 2 is scheduled from May 24 to 26, 2026. Candidates will need to select their preferred exam centre.

    BITSAT Exam Centres 2026

    BITS Pilani published the BITSAT 2026 exam centres along with the information brochure on the official website bitsadmission.com. Candidates must know the available BITSAT exam centres. All applicants must enter three preferred exam centres for BITSAT 2026 while filling out the application form.

    State/UTCities
    Andhra PradeshAnantapur, Rajahmundry, Tirupati, Vijayawada, Visakhapatnam
    AssamDibrugarh, Guwahati
    BiharPatna
    ChhattisgarhRaipur
    ChandigarhChandigarh
    DelhiDelhi
    GoaK K Birla Goa Campus of BITS, Madgaon, Panaji
    GujaratAhmedabad, Rajkot, Surat, Vadodara
    HaryanaGurgaon (Gurugram)
    Himachal PradeshShimla
    Jammu and KashmirJammu
    JharkhandDhanbad, Jamshedpur, Ranchi
    KarnatakaBangalore (Bengaluru), Gulbarga, Mangalore
    KeralaKochi, Thiruvananthapuram
    Madhya PradeshBhopal, Gwalior, Indore, Jabalpur
    MaharashtraAurangabad, Kolhapur, Mumbai, Nagpur, Nasik, Pune
    OdishaBhubaneswar, Sambalpur
    PunjabJalandhar, Mohali
    RajasthanAjmer, Jaipur, Jodhpur, Kota, Pilani Campus of BITS, Udaipur
    Tamil NaduChennai, Coimbatore, Madurai, Puducherry, Tiruchirappalli
    TelanganaHyderabad Campus of BITS, Hyderabad City, Mehbubnagar, Nizamabad, Warangal
    TripuraAgartala
    Uttar PradeshAgra, Allahabad, Bareilly, Ghaziabad, Gorakhpur, Kanpur, Lucknow, Noida
    UttarakhandRoorkee
    West BengalDurgapur, Kolkata, Siliguri
    NepalKathmandu
    UAEDubai Campus of BITS

    How to Change the BITSAT Exam Centre

    • After exam centre allotment, candidates have the option to request a change in their assigned centre.

    • The decision to accept or reject the change request lies with the conducting authority.

    • Once slot booking is done, candidates cannot request changes to their exam date and time.

    • During BITSAT slot booking, candidates should meticulously select their preferred exam dates and times.

    BITSAT 2026 Exam Centres - Highlights

    • Candidates have to select three test centres for BITS city allotment 2026 in order of preference while filling out the application form.

    • BITSAT test centre allotment is compulsory for every candidate, failing which candidates will not be issued an admit card and will not be allowed to appear on the BITSAT 2026.

    • Candidates once selected for the BITSAT exam centre 2026 and the BITSAT city allotment will not be changed at a later stage in any circumstances.

    • The exam conducting authority may cancel any test centre of BITSAT 2026 due to the low number of candidates.

    • Details related to the allotted exam centre will be mentioned in the BITSAT admit card 2026.

    • If a candidate chooses Dubai/Kathmandu as a centre, he/she will not be asked for any other centre preference and will be allotted the Dubai centre only.

    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

    Q: Will authorities release the list of BITSAT exam centres 2026?
    A:

    Yes, since the test will be held in a designated centre, the list of BITSAT 2026 exam centres will be published along with the information brochure.

    Q: Can I select their preferred exam centre?
    A:

    Yes, candidates can select three preferred exam centres out of the given choices during BITSAT slot booking 2026.

    Q: What are the documents which I need for the BITSAT exam centre?
    A:

    Documents like BITSAT 2026 admit card, and photo id proof are required a the test centre of BITSAT 2026.

    Q: Can I carry my watch with me in the BITSAT exam hall?
    A:

    No, applicants appearing for the BITSAT 2026 exam will not be allowed to carry a watch or metallic object with them.

    Q: At what time do I need to reach the BITSAT exam centre?
    A:

    Students are advised to reach the allotted exam centre at least one and a half hours before the commencement of the BITSAT exam.

    Q: Till when can i choose the BITSAT exam centres?
    A:

    Candidates can choose their exam centres until the last date of the BITSAT registration 2026. Therafter, no such facility will be provided.
